West Ham United are in talks for an 'amazing' player who rejected manager David Moyes just last year, according to a report in the last 48 hours.

The Lowdown: Hammers eye deals...

After sealing a £30 million deal for Morocco international defender Nayef Aguerd from Rennes, it appears the east Londoners are aiming to keep that momentum by landing more of Moyes' targets.

As explained by Sky journalist Dharmesh Sheth, West Ham are expected to be 'very busy' in this summer market and want at least six new signings for the 2022/2023 Premier League season.

They are reportedly closing in on a permanent deal for goalkeeper Alphonse Areola from Paris-Saint Germain, and according to a new report, the Hammers are also locked in other negotiations.

The Latest: West Ham in agent negotations...

Indeed, as per a recent claim from Italy, it appears West Ham are in negotiations with the entourage of Juventus defender Luca Pellegrini.

Corriere dello Sport (via Sport Witness) state Moyes' side are 'in contact' with the 23-year-old's agent with discussions ongoing but an agreement is yet to be found on personal terms.

There have also been no talks with Juve over a fee, just talks with Pellegrini's agents.
